The Essential Jack Point: Safety First
When changing a tire, always place your jack on the vehicle's designated frame pinch weld or reinforced jacking point. These areas are specifically engineered to safely support the weight of your car, preventing frame damage or the jack from slipping.

Most vehicles have four primary jacking points, typically located just behind the front wheels and just in front of the rear wheels, along the side frame rails. These points often feature a small notch or reinforced metal section designed to accept the lip of a standard scissor jack or the saddle of a hydraulic jack. Consulting your vehicle's owner's manual is paramount. It provides diagrams and precise locations tailored to your specific make and model. Ignoring this step can lead to severe damage to your car's undercarriage, including rocker panels or floor pans, which are not designed to bear the concentrated load of a jack. Identifying the Right Spot
Visually inspect the frame rail below the door. You are looking for a thicker, reinforced section of metal, often with a distinct notch or indentation. This area will feel solid and substantial, unlike the thinner sheet metal of the body panels. Some vehicles may have a small arrow or marking indicating the correct position. When in doubt, err on the side of caution and refer to your manual.
Never place a jack under the axle, suspension components, or plastic body cladding. These parts are not designed to hold the vehicle's weight and can bend, break, or cause the jack to fail catastrophically.
Step-by-Step Guide to Safe Lifting
What happens if you've identified the correct jack point but the ground is uneven or soft? This scenario requires additional precautions. A stable, level surface is critical for jack stability. If the ground is soft, such as dirt or gravel, place a sturdy, flat object like a piece of plywood under the jack's base.
The process begins after you've parked on a level surface, engaged the parking brake, and placed wheel chocks behind the wheel diagonally opposite the flat tire. Select the correct jack point nearest the flat tire. Position the jack so its lifting pad aligns squarely with the designated jacking point. Ensure the jack head is centered and making solid contact. Slowly begin to operate the jack, either by turning the handle or pumping the lever, watching closely to ensure the jack remains stable and the vehicle lifts evenly.
As the tire lifts off the ground, stop jacking. You only need enough clearance to remove the flat tire and install the inflated spare. Once the tire is free, it is crucial to place a jack stand under a strong, adjacent frame point for added security. This provides a critical safety net should the jack fail for any reason. The most critical action in changing a tire safely is ensuring the vehicle is supported by both the jack and a jack stand before you place yourself beneath it.
This dual support system is non-negotiable for personal safety. Do not rely solely on the jack, especially for extended periods or if you need to work under the vehicle. The jack's primary function is lifting; the jack stand's is sustained support.

Proper jack maintenance is also key. Ensure your jack is free of rust, dirt, and debris, and that its lifting mechanisms are lubricated. For hydraulic jacks, check fluid levels periodically. A well-maintained jack operates smoothly and reliably, minimizing the chance of failure. Common Pitfalls to Avoid
A frequent mistake is not ensuring the jack is perfectly vertical. If the jack is angled, it's more prone to slipping. Always keep the jack base flat on the ground and the lifting saddle centered under the jacking point. Another pitfall is rushing the process. Take your time, double-check every step, and prioritize safety over speed. This methodical approach is the hallmark of an experienced mechanic.
After lowering the vehicle, give the lug nuts one final tightening check with the tire on the ground. Use a torque audit wrench if you have one for exact specifications.
